About Berkshire Elementary School

Berkshire Elementary School is a public elementary school in West Palm Beach, FL, part of PALM BEACH. Berkshire Elementary School serves approximately 1,031 students, and covers grades Pre-K-5th, and has a 15.2:1 student-teacher ratio. Berkshire Elementary School has a current MySchoolScout rating of 5.8 out of 10 and ranks #2,266 of 3,778 schools in FL.

Structured state assessment records for Berkshire Elementary School show 60% math proficiency (multi-year average, 2009-2024) and 52% reading/ELA proficiency (multi-year average, 2009-2024).

What Parents Should Know

36% of students at Berkshire Elementary School were chronically absent in the 2022-23 school year, above the national average. Chronic absenteeism means missing 15 or more school days, and at high rates it drags on classroom pacing for everyone. Ask what the school does to help families get kids to class consistently.
